Transaction 2244a264356f2dc2771310490f457540c6317940366e5fe9ad318c0214e84a48
1 Input
2 Outputs
- 2244a264356f2dc2771310490f457540c6317940366e5fe9ad318c0214e84a48:0
- 2244a264356f2dc2771310490f457540c6317940366e5fe9ad318c0214e84a48:1
value 180323332
address 36BKMKd6QzKj2UqLUW1SKvRS64BNAaYriK
value 15940192
address 146iRzL3WwX8h5xbNcHEPzTYpZgP8M5F2c